A simple, fun, and lightweight Tiny Chatbot that responds to user input with pre-defined or random replies.
Built in pure Python under 100 lines of code as part of Hacktoberfest 2025.
- Responds to greetings, questions, jokes, and goodbyes.
- Returns randomized replies for a more natural feel.
- Includes a simple typing animation for better UX.
- Handles unknown inputs gracefully with default responses.
- Works entirely in the terminal — no external libraries needed.
